The Vanishing Veil: A Novella of Ghostly Intrigue

The moon hung low in the night sky, casting long shadows over the quiet streets of Eldridge. The townsfolk whispered of the Vanishing Veil, a spectral phenomenon that seemed to consume the very essence of those who dared to confront it. Among them was Emily, a young historian with a penchant for the unexplained, who had come to Eldridge to research the veil and its origins.

Emily had heard tales of the veil since childhood, but it was a chance encounter with an elderly woman at a local market that led her to Eldridge. The woman, her eyes filled with a haunted look, had spoken of the veil as if it were a living being, and of a legend that spoke of a woman who had once been consumed by the veil, her spirit trapped within the very fabric of the town.

Determined to uncover the truth, Emily rented a room in the old, abandoned inn that had once been home to the woman of the legend. As she delved into the town's history, she discovered that the inn had been the site of many strange occurrences. Whispers of the veil were often followed by the vanishing of objects, the appearance of ghostly figures, and, in some cases, the death of those who had dared to challenge the veil.

One evening, as Emily sat in the dimly lit parlor, she noticed an old, tattered veil hanging in the corner. It seemed to call out to her, as if it were inviting her to uncover the secrets it held. She reached out, her fingers brushing against the cool, slightly damp fabric. The veil seemed to come alive, its edges shimmering with an otherworldly glow.

Suddenly, the room grew cold, and a chill ran down Emily's spine. She felt a presence, something watching her from the shadows. She turned, but there was no one there. The veil had vanished, leaving behind an empty space where it had once hung.

The next day, Emily met with the town's librarian, Mr. Thorne, who had spent his life researching the veil. He told her of the legend of the woman who had been consumed by the veil, and of the curse that had been placed upon her spirit. According to Mr. Thorne, the woman's spirit was trapped within the veil, and it was only by understanding her story that the curse could be lifted.

Emily began to piece together the woman's story. She learned that the woman had been a healer in Eldridge, and that she had fallen in love with a man from a neighboring town. However, her love was forbidden, and when she tried to escape, she was betrayed and left to die by her own people.

As Emily delved deeper into the woman's past, she realized that the veil was not just a spectral phenomenon; it was a manifestation of the woman's sorrow and betrayal. The veil was her spirit, trapped in a physical form, seeking justice and redemption.

One night, as Emily sat in the parlor, she felt the presence of the veil once more. She reached out, and this time, the veil was there, shimmering in the moonlight. She felt a connection to the woman, a shared sense of sorrow and longing.

"Help me," the woman's voice whispered in Emily's mind. "I need to be free."

Emily knew that she had to help the woman, but she was unsure how. She turned to Mr. Thorne, who had become her ally in the quest to free the spirit. Together, they devised a plan to confront the veil and release the woman's spirit.

The night of the confrontation was tense and eerie. Emily and Mr. Thorne stood in the parlor, the veil in their hands. They chanted an ancient incantation, and the room seemed to shake with power. The veil began to glow brighter, and a figure began to take shape within it.

The woman appeared, her eyes filled with gratitude. "Thank you," she said. "I can finally be free."

As the woman's spirit left the veil, it seemed to dissipate into the air. The room grew warm, and the coldness that had been there before vanished. The veil, too, had vanished, leaving behind only the faintest memory of its existence.

Emily and Mr. Thorne knew that the veil had been lifted, but they also knew that the woman's story was just the beginning. There were many more secrets and legends to uncover in Eldridge, and Emily was determined to continue her research.

As she left Eldridge, Emily felt a sense of closure, but also of anticipation. She had uncovered the truth behind the Vanishing Veil, but there were still many questions left unanswered. The veil had vanished, but the legend of Eldridge would live on, shrouded in mystery and intrigue.

The town of Eldridge had been saved from the curse of the Vanishing Veil, but Emily knew that the veil would always be there, waiting for those who dared to uncover its secrets. And as she walked away, she couldn't help but wonder if her own fate was intertwined with that of the veil, and if she would ever return to Eldridge, to face the unknown again.
